The narrative follows Kyle from his days as a Texas rodeo rider to his enlistment after the 1998 U.S. embassy bombings. Kyle is deployed to Iraq, where his pinpoint accuracy saves countless lives on the battlefield. His legendary status earns him the nickname "The Legend" among his brothers-in-arms. However, his lethal reputation also makes him a prime target, putting a bounty on his head and drawing him into a deadly cat-and-mouse game with an enemy sniper named Mustafa.

The movie boasts an impressive cast, with Bradley Cooper delivering a standout performance as Chris Kyle. Cooper's portrayal of Kyle is both nuanced and intense, capturing the complexities of the former SEAL's personality. The supporting cast, including Sienna Miller, Kyle Gallner, and Chris Pratt, also deliver impressive performances, adding depth and emotion to the film.
